Course Description: From basic to advanced borosilicate flameworking techniques bridging the gap between scientific and artistic glass. Focus will be put on color applications, assembling, flaring, encapsulating, bridging, sculpting, and a variety of other technical concepts. Students can expect to challenge their abilities and grow to become a more well rounded glassblower.
Bio: Kiva Ford earned his degree in scientific glassblowing and has spent years creating complex glass for scientist's use. Currently , Kiva works as the manager of the custom scientific glassblowing shop for the University of Notre Dame.
